The cockpit of my Tiger is quite warm.

It was very hot as "found" but a new shifter boot and a patch to a small hole
in
the floor helped tremendously.

Also I've filled two firewall holes with grommets, another big help.

But still it's warmer than my Alpine, a lot warmer...

Some of the heat must penetrate old grommets that have wires running through
them so that the grommets are not solid.

That will have to stay "as is" for a while--although spray-foam insulation
might help the areas where those grommets are split to
accomodate the item passing through.

Any ideas where is the heat coming from... and how to stop it?

Maybe it's coming through the floor!

The heat might be a big plus in the cold months, but in a Georgia August....
